Why Excellent Physicians Need New Skills to Become Effective Leaders
Healthcare organizations often promote respected clinicians into leadership roles because they are decisive, credible and skilled at solving difficult problems. Yet physician leadership requires capabilities that clinical training does not always develop. A newly appointed medical director, department chair or service-line leader may quickly discover that the habits behind individual clinical success do not automatically translate to leadership success.
